Social Policy Research Foundation (SPRF India) Hiring: Research Associate Role in Delhi NCR

The Social Policy Research Foundation (SPRF India), a prominent New Delhi-based public policy think tank, is inviting applications for the position of Research Associate. This full-time, hybrid career opportunity in Delhi NCR is designed for public policy professionals dedicated to advancing data-driven, non-partisan research across critical domains, including Governance, Economy, Human Rights, Security, and Environment.

SPRF India’s research regularly features in leading national and international publications, including The Hindu, Business Line, The Quint, and The Diplomat.

Key Responsibilities

The Research Associate will craft innovative policy outputs and support ongoing multidisciplinary research initiatives:

  • Research & Content Creation: Develop commentaries, issue briefs, discussion papers, and audio-visual formats such as podcasts and videos. Draft accompanying social media content for research dissemination.

  • Project & Proposal Development: Assist in designing long-term research proposals, conducting preliminary literature reviews, and identifying potential donors or strategic partners.

  • Editorial & Project Support: Co-manage editorial duties for SPRF’s Curated Voices Project, review outgoing research products for quality and coherence, and represent the foundation at external conferences and events.

Qualifications & Eligibility Criteria

Candidates applying for the Research Associate position must meet the following criteria:

  • Educational Background: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Social Sciences, Economics, Political Science, Public Policy, International Relations, or related disciplines.

  • Professional Experience: 2–3 years of relevant research experience within a think tank, academic institution, or non-profit organization.

  • Analytical Tools: Strong quantitative and qualitative research capabilities. Proficiency in statistical analysis tools such as SPSS, STATA, or R is a distinct advantage.

  • Core Competencies: Exceptional written and verbal communication, strong organizational skills, and the capacity to work both independently and collaboratively.
